Preparation of equipment and network connection
Before you try to log into the control panel, you need to provide a physical or wireless connection between your device and the router. LAN-And that's the cable that comes with it, because it guarantees the stability of the connection even when the wireless module fails. If you're using a laptop, just insert one end of the cable into the port. WAN router (usually blue or marked with a globe), and the other in the network card of the computer.
For wireless users, it's important to find a sticker at the bottom of the device, which shows the factory network name (SSID) and default password. Connect to that network via your smartphone or tablet's Wi-Fi settings. Note that if the router was already in use, the password could have been changed by the previous owner, in which case you'll need to reset the settings to the factory.
Make sure the indicators on the router housing are lit or flashing appropriately to signal normal operation of the system. If only the power indicator is on and the system indicator is not active, it may be that the device is getting stuck or requires flashing.

Search IP-Addresses and login to the web interface
The primary address for entering the settings of most Xiaomi routers is 192.168.31.1. However, in some models or in certain network configurations, this address may differ. To find out the exact address of the gateway, you can use the command line on your computer or the connection properties in the mobile device.
Open any modern browser (Chrome, Safari, Firefox) and type in the address bar IP-Do not use the Yandex or Google search box, as this will lead to a search error. After entering the address, click Enter. If the connection is installed correctly, the browser will request the administrator password.
In newer router models, the security system requires setting a password at the first sign-in, which often matches the Wi-Fi password unless you set a separate code for the admin.Older models may have a standard blank password or admin combination.

Authorization and Account Types
The MiWiFi OS system installed on Xiaomi routers offers two main ways to log in: One is through a Xiaomi account (Mi Account), which allows you to manage your device remotely through the cloud, and the second is a local login using an administrator password installed directly on the router.
When you choose to sign in through Mi Account, you will need to enter a login and password from your global or regional account, which is convenient because you can control your home network from anywhere in the world via a mobile application. However, if the providerβs Internet channel is blocked or is unstable, cloud login may not be available.
Local login requires you to enter the password you came up with when you first set up the router, and if you forget that password, it's almost impossible to restore it without resetting the settings, and the security system doesn't store that code in plain sight, even for the owner.
Overview of the main sections of the control panel
Once you have successfully logged in, you will see the main status bar, which displays the current Internet speed, the number of connected devices and the load status of the router's processor. The interface may be in Chinese or English, but the menu structure remains logical and understandable.
In the Status section you can see the MAC-The device address, firmware version and uptime without failure.The Settings section contains tabs for managing Wi-Fi, security and LAN-This is where the main configuration of the network is made.
- π‘ Wi-Fi Settings: the name of the network is changing here (SSID), The channel and bandwidth are selected (20/40/80 MHz).
- π Security: Selecting the type of encryption (recommended) WPA2/WPA3 Personal) and password setting.
- π Internet: Connection type setting (PPPoE, Dynamic) IP, Static IP) service provider.
Special attention should be paid to the Advanced Settings section, where experienced users can configure port forwarding, static routes and reservations. IP-device-specific addresses (DHCP Reservation).

Configuring wireless network and security
The most common reason to use router settings is to change your Wi-Fi password or network name. In the wireless network section, it is important to choose the right mode of operation. For maximum compatibility of old and new devices, it is recommended to choose a mixed 802.11 b/g/n/ac/ax mode if your model supports the Wi-Fi 6 standard.
The security of the network depends on the encryption algorithm chosen. Never leave the network open or with WEP encryption, as these protocols are easily hacked. The best choice is WPA2-PSK or WPA3-PSK, which provide reliable protection of transmitted data from interception.
| Parameter | Recommended value | Description |
|---|---|---|
| SSID (Name) | Unique name | Do not use personal data in the name of the network |
| Channel (Channel) | Auto / 1, 6, 11 | Choose the least loaded channel |
| Channel width | 20/40/80 MHz | 80 MHz gives speed, 20 MHz - stability |
| Encryption | WPA2/WPA3 | The most reliable standard of protection |
Guest Network is also often available in this section, and itβs a great way to provide friends with access to the internet by isolating them from your personal files and smart home devices.

Updating firmware and maintaining the system
Regular updates to the router software are critical to closing security vulnerabilities and improving stability. The control panel usually has a System Status or Update section that displays the current version and the availability of new releases.
The upgrade process can take from 2 to 10 minutes, during which time the Internet will be unavailable and the router will restart, it is extremely important not to interrupt the power of the device at this point, as this can lead to irreversible damage to the software ("brick").
β οΈ Warning: Before updating your firmware manually with a downloaded file, make sure itβs for your model.The firmware from the Xiaomi 360 router wonβt work for the model 4A, and attempt installation will cause the device to break down.
If the automatic update does not work, you can download the firmware file from the official site, place it in the root. USB-the storage device (formatted in FAT32) And then you plug it into a router, and the system will find the file and suggest you update.

Solution and resetting of settings
If you forget your administrator password or your router gets incorrect after a lot of changes, the only way out is a full reset. There's a small hole on the device's case that says Reset.
To perform the reset, you need to turn on the router, find a hole and press the button inside with a thin object (clip or toothpick). Hold the button for about 5-10 seconds until the system indicator begins to flash orange or changes the nature of the glow.
- π΄ The indicator flashes red: system boot error or firmware damage.
- π‘ The indicator flashes yellow: the process of downloading or resetting settings is underway.
- π΅ The indicator is blue: normal operation, the Internet is connected.
Once reset, the router will return to factory status, and all your settings, including Wi-Fi passwords and PPPoE data, will be deleted. You will have to reconfigure the device as if you just bought it in a store.
β οΈ Note: Resetting does not restore a forgotten password from your Mi Account if the router was linked to it.In some cases, after resetting, the system may require you to enter a password from the account to which the device was associated to confirm ownership.

Using a mobile application for management
While the web interface is easy to set up initially, everyday management is better done through the Mi WiFi app (or Xiaomi Home for the ecosystem), which is available for iOS and Android and allows you to see who is connected to the network in real time.
Through the app, you can quickly limit speeds for individual devices, schedule Wi-Fi outages overnight, or activate congestion protection mode. Cloud synchronization allows you to receive notifications if an unknown device connects to your network.
The app also automatically checks for security updates and can optimize Wi-Fi channels by scanning the airwaves and selecting the least noisy frequencies without your intervention.
